How Novartis positions itself

Novartis presents itself as a focused medicines company after several years of portfolio streamlining, including the spin-off of its generics arm Sandoz in 2023 according to the company’s investor materials. IR information on strategic focus

The group concentrates on innovative patented medicines in areas such as cardiovascular, immunology, neuroscience and oncology, aiming for higher-margin, science-driven growth rather than a diversified healthcare conglomerate model.

Long-term strategy and business model

Management emphasizes four pillars in recent presentations: a focused medicines portfolio, operational excellence, disciplined capital allocation and a strong balance sheet to support research, development and selective deals. Recent Novartis presentations

The business model is built on discovering and developing new drugs, securing regulatory approvals in key markets, and then scaling global sales while patent protection allows pricing power to fund future R&D.

What the company sells

Novartis generates most of its revenue from innovative prescription medicines, including blockbuster products such as the heart-failure therapy Entresto and hematology drug Kisqali, alongside a broader portfolio in oncology, immunology, neuroscience and ophthalmology.
